Hello all, I tried asking this question on SO but failed to get an answer, so here it is again:
I am trying to recreate the [EPSG example of georeferencing I=J+90 local bin grid]( https://epsg.org/transformation_6918/EPSG-example-of-georeferencing-I-J-90-local-bin-grid.html) using the `P6 I=J+90 seismic bin grid coordinate operation` (EPSG code `9666`) but the resulting CRS can't be used to transform coordinates. `xform = Transformer.from_crs('EPSG:25832', my_crs)` fails with `ProjError: Input is not a transformation.` Here is the `wkt` string I'm using to create the crs with `my_crs = crs.CRS.from_wkt(wkt)`.
